Abstract

A sulfide solid electrolyte is provided having: diffraction peak A observed within a range of 2θ=20.0° to 24.0°; and diffraction peak B observed within a range of 2θ=24.4° to 26.4°, diffraction peak A and diffraction peak B being observed by performing X-ray diffraction measurement using CuKα1 radiation, and the ratio of I A to I B , I A /I B , being 2.0 or less, wherein I A is an intensity of diffraction peak A and I B is an intensity of diffraction peak B. Preferably, the sulfide solid electrolyte contains elemental lithium, elemental phosphorus, elemental sulfur, and an elemental halogen. It is also preferable that the sulfide solid electrolyte has an argyrodite-type crystal structure. It is also preferable that the sulfide solid electrolyte contains a lithium halide hydrate.

Claims (16)

1. A sulfide solid electrolyte having: diffraction peak A observed within a range of 2θ=20.0° to 24.0°; and diffraction peak B observed within a range of 2θ=24.4° to 26.4°, diffraction peak A and diffraction peak B being observed by performing X-ray diffraction measurement using CuKα1 radiation,

a ratio of I A to I B , I A /I B , being 0.006 or more and 1.0 or less, wherein I A is an intensity of diffraction peak A and I B is an intensity of diffraction peak B,

the sulfide solid electrolyte comprising elemental lithium (Li), elemental phosphorus (P), elemental sulfur (S), an elemental halogen (X), and elemental oxygen (O), and

the sulfide solid electrolyte comprising a compound having a compositional formula Li a PS b X c , wherein a is from 3.0 to 6.5, b is from 3.5 to 5.5, and c is from 0.1 to 3.0.

2. The sulfide solid electrolyte according to claim 1 ,

wherein the elemental halogen (X) is at least one of elemental chlorine (Cl) and elemental bromine (Br).

3. The sulfide solid electrolyte according to claim 1 , comprising a crystalline phase that has an argyrodite-type crystal structure.

4. The sulfide solid electrolyte according to claim 1 , comprising a lithium halide hydrate.

5. A sulfide solid electrolyte having: diffraction peak A observed within a range of 2θ=20.0° to 24.0°; and diffraction peak B observed within a range of 2θ=24.4° to 26.4°, diffraction peak A and diffraction peak B being observed by performing X-ray diffraction measurement using CuKα1 radiation,

a ratio of I A to I B , I A /I B , being 0.006 or more and 1.0 or less, wherein I A is an intensity of diffraction peak A and I B is an intensity of diffraction peak B, and

the sulfide solid electrolyte comprising a lithium halide hydrate and a compound having a compositional formula Li a PS b X c , wherein a is from 3.0 to 6.5, b is from 3.5 to 5.5, and c is from 0.1 to 3.0.

6. An electrode mixture comprising the sulfide solid electrolyte according to claim 1 and an active material.

7. A solid electrolyte layer comprising the solid electrolyte according to claim 1 .

8. A solid-state battery comprising the solid electrolyte according to claim 1 .

9. A solid electrolyte layer comprising the solid electrolyte according to claim 6 .

10. A solid-state battery comprising the solid electrolyte according to claim 6 .
